Born 19th April 1933, actress Jayne Mansfield. Among other films, she starred in the sex comedy Promises! Promises! (1963); the film established her as the first major American actress to perform in a nude scene in a post-silent era film. #JayneMansfield

Happy Superman Day (a day late)!
My love of Superman began with George Reeves in TV's Adventures of Superman and comics written by Superman co-creator Jerry Siegel, Otto Binder, and Edmond Hamilton (among others) and illustrated by Curt Swan, Wayne Boring, Kurt Schaffenberger, and Al Plastino.
